FIPS and default vs base providers

[Date Prev][Date Next][Thread Prev][Thread Next][Date Index][Thread Index]

 



I understand that the base provider is intended to be used in conjunction with the FIPS provider. I'm trying to understand what functionality the base provider offers, if any, if the default provider is already loaded & active. Our application always loads both the default and fips providers via configuration files. When we require FIPS compliance we set "fips=yes" via EVP_default_properties_enable_fips(). Is the base provider completely redundant in this scenario?

My read of the documentation (OSSL_PROVIDER-default and OSSL_PROVIDER-base) as well as the encoders.inc, decoders.inc, and stores.inc source files leads me to believe it is not necessary to load the base provider if the default provider is already loaded. I just want to confirm that I understand this correctly.
